Springboks omit Jean de Villiers for Australia Test

Skipper Jean de Villiers has been left out of a 31-man South Africa squad for a 2015 Rugby Championship match in Australia.

The 34-year-old centre will continue his remarkable recovery from a career-threatening knee injury by turning out for Western Province instead in Currie Cup warm-up games.

De Villiers played this weekend for the first time since being injured against Wales last November, coming off the bench for the final 20 minutes of a 46-10 Springboks’ triumph over a World XV.

The decision to keep De Villiers at home was planned and he will likely return to the Test arena when South Africa host Argentina on August 8 in Durban.
